Win10 Da E-Mail Gönderemiyorum

1 2
01/12/2017, 18:59

ates2014

Merhaba arkadaşalar,
aşagıdaki kod ile win7 işletim sistemi ile fevkalede e-mail gönderebiliyorum ofis2010 ile
ama win10 işletim sisteminde eklediğim hatayı veriyor,
aantivürüs prg.yok yalnız windovs un Windovs defenderi aktif ondanmı acaba yoksa
win10 da smtpserverport farklımı çalışıyor?


Sub MailGonderr()
Dim firma, yoll, YedekYeri As String
firma = Dlookup ("[FirmaAdi]", "TblYetki")
YedekYeri = Dlookup ("[YedeklenecekYer]", "TblYetki")
yoll = YedekYeri & "\Abc" & Date & ".rar"
Dim objCDOMail As Object
   Set objCDOMail = CreateObject("CDO.Message")
   objCDOMail.To = Dlookup ("[Email]", "TblYetki") 'Me.Email ' Gönderilecek e-mail adresi
   objCDOMail.FROM = "abcd@hotmail.com"   ' Gönderilen e-mail adresi"
   objCDOMail.CC = "abcd@hotmail.com" ' Eğer isterseniz CC olarak yani bilgi gönderilecek e-mail adresi
   objCDOMail.Subject = Format$(Date, "dd.mm.yyyy") & " - " & firma & " FİRMASININ DATA YEDEGİ."  ' e-mail konusu
  ' yoll = YedeklenecekBelge 'CurrentProject.Path & "\MEALLER\" & Me.FirmaAdi & Format$(Date, "_dd.mm.yyyy") & ".pdf"
   objCDOMail.AddAttachment yoll ' eğer isterseniz eklenecek dosya
   objCDOMail.TextBody = Format$(Date, "dd.mm.yyyy") & " - " & firma & " FİRMASININ DATA YEDEGİ."
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endusing") = 2
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pserver") = "smtp.gmail.com"
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ate") = 1
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endusername") = "abcd" ' Kullanıcı adı
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endpassword") = "aaa.1999" ' Kullanıcı şifre
   objCDOMail.Configuration.Fields.Item("urn:schemas:httpmail:importance") = 2
   objCDOMail.Configuration.Fields.Item("urn:schemas:mailheader:X-Priority") = 1
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pserverport") = 465
   objCDOMail.Configuration.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pusessl") = 1
   objCDOMail.Configuration.Fields.Update
   objCDOMail.Send
   Set objCDOMail = Nothing
MsgBox " E-Mailiniz Başarıyla Gönderildi..."
End Sub

hata bu


02/12/2017, 04:23

ozanakkaya

Merhaba,

Windows 10 için kod farklılığı var mı bilmiyorum, ancak yaptığım mail gönderme uygulamalarında aynı hata ile karşılaşmıştım.

1 - Gmail Hesabıyla E-Mail Gönderme Uygulaması konusunda belirttiğim "Daha az güvenli uygulamalar için erişim" ayarının yapılması gerekli
2- Gmail ile saatte 25 mail gönderme limitiniz var.
02/12/2017, 15:01

ates2014

Malesef ozan hocam Gmail hesabının Daha az güvenli uygulamalara izin ver: AÇIK
yaptığım halde yine aynı hatayı verdi.
Başka neler yapabiliriz acaba?
03/12/2017, 19:06

ates2014

Arkadaşlar, Win10 da email gönderebilecegim bir kod bloğu varmı,
varsa lütfen paylaşırsanız çok sevirim.
15/12/2017, 00:05

ozanakkaya

Merhaba,

Sorun hala devam ediyor mu acaba? Windows 10 güncellemesi yapıp tekrar deneyip bilgi veriniz.
15/12/2017, 10:08

alpeki99

stackoverflow.com/questions/23224631/vbscript-error-80040211-when-sending-emails

şurada yazmışlar bir inceleyin isterseniz. İki adımlı doğrulama aktif edip yeni şifre belirlemiş çalışmış.
1 2